Suffice it to say that Wilkinson built the first machine tool; machines able to doing the exact boring work essential for steam engines and cannon barrels to be a really specific measurement. Better cylinders made Watt’s steam engines environment friendly and reliable, and the way improved clocks and astronomical statement depended on the same quest for exact measurement. Harpers Ferry turned virtually actually the primary institution within the United States, perhaps the primary on this planet, to employ precisional techniques and mass production to create weapons for the country’s army. Maudslay’s Block Mills were, by the way, the primary factory on this planet to be run entirely by steam engines, which is to say it ushered in a new era when it comes to the sheer scope of what could possibly be achieved with mechanization.

To elide some details a bit, Frenchman Honoré Blanc figured out easy methods to make rifles with interchangeable components in 1785. That is super vital because when a soldier’s gun breaks, he desires it again in working order now, not three days from now after a skilled artisan grinds down new elements to suit the rifle - by hand - at a smithy or whatever.
